How Much Do Employee Engagement Surveys Cost?

We have calculated the average cost of employee surveys in 2024 to give you an overview of the competitive marketplace. Employee engagement is a priority for most organizations today. Engaged employees are more productive, empowered and accountable, as asserted by a recent study which found that highly engaged teams are 21% more productive than teams with low engagement. The most useful way to discover if your employees are engaged, and what actions need to be taken to increase engagement, is through an Employee Engagement Survey.

Survey Software pricing plans vary greatly depending on your organizational needs. Generally the software tends to be sold in package plans for small, medium and large businesses per month, with free versions for freelancers or small projects. However, some vendors like Confirmit use a quoting system instead of a fixed plan, and Qualtrics’ quote-based pricing is only available as an annual subscription. Nonetheless, here is a short list of the most popular employee engagement survey tools with their features, pros & cons, and most importantly costs.

Typeform

typeform.com

Typeform attempts to work around the mundane aspects of filling out a survey and make it a fun activity by providing multiple interactive mediums instead of the standard ‘text and blank boxes’. Its simple user interface makes it easy and also flexible to create and edit your own unique survey. Typeform also offers integrations with over 500 apps – meaning you can send data to Mailchimp to build your list, Google Sheets for analysis, or Salesforce to personalize your customer experience.

Qualtrics Research Core

qualtrics.com

Qualtrics Research Core enables you to create a bespoke survey for your organization. This can be in the form of a simple questionnaire or to surveys built for world reknowned brands using powerful logic, 100+ question types and prebuilt survey templates. Their cost is by annual subscription quote only, so the value will depend on your company size and use case.

Feedier

feedier.com

Feedier is ‘a feedback solution that fits your team’ that uses gamification in order to improve performance, team engagement and their happiness. Its interactive platform has proved popular among SaaS business for internal use as an employee engagement survey with increased response rates due to the ability to integrate your own rewards program.

SurveyMonkey

surveymonkey.com

SurveyMonkey is one of the most popular survey making tools. This is primarily down to its smooth and user friendly interface. As a tool, it enables you to publish any kind of online survey project. This of course offers you a great deal of customizability to tailor your survey to your defined target audience.

Costs

Survey Monkey offers two buckets of pricing for individuals and for teams.

LimeSurvey

limesurvey.org

LimeSurvey is an open-source software that provides a limitless number of survey tools for both personal and business purposes. As the software’s code is open to everyone, the user can modify the back-end basics on in order to tailor the surveys to their needs.

Costs

All plans include an unlimited number of surveys and account administrators, and no feature restrictions.

SoGoSurvey

sogosurvey.com

SoGoSurvey is another cloud-based software that gives the customer the ability to configure their own survey, quizzes, polls and forms with both distribution and reporting tools. Similarly to many of the other platforms, it also has an all-in-one data collection and analysis platform. Its long list of features, easy-to-use interface and reasonable price is perhaps the reason why it tops the Capterra list of best survey platforms.

Costs

In addition to the plan pricing below, SoGoSurvey offers highly competitive pricing options for non-profits and educational organizations.

To sum up…

The average cost of employee enagement survey platforms from the six above reflects the general overall market costs. Most platforms offer a free yet very restricted account, then a personal account with an average cost of $34 per month, to the enterprise accounts which range from $70 per month to $130 per month. The key difference in packages is the quantity of surveys you can build and send out, and the level of configuration. The variety of software options are vast, each with their own selling points.
